Analysis of Stock Price Performance Based on Return on Investment for Indonesian Airline Companies

The primary objective of this study is to examine the impact of Return on Investment (ROI) on the stock prices of airline businesses that are publicly traded on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X). The used approach involves the utilisation of regression analysis, which relies on secondary data derived from the financial accounts of the organisation over a specified timeframe. The research sample comprises many airline businesses that are listed on the IDX. The findings of the research indicate that the return on investment (ROI) exerts a substantial impact on the stock price of airline corporations. The findings of this study indicate a positive correlation between an increase in a company's return on investment (ROI) and a subsequent increase in its stock prices. This observation suggests that investors tend to assign greater importance to companies that are capable of generating a high return on investment (ROI). Furthermore, this study elucidates that the stock price of airline businesses can be influenced by various elements, including but not limited to economic growth, industry competitiveness, and macroeconomic considerations. Nevertheless, the primary emphasis of this study pertains to the correlation existing between return on investment (ROI) and stock prices. This study enhances comprehension regarding the significance of return on investment (ROI) in assessing the worth of a firm and its stock price within the aviation industry.
